The Lord of the Rings: The Rings of Power season 2 | 29 August

Prime Video is returning to JRR Tolkien's fantasy world for a new brand new season set in the Second Age of Middle Earth.

After Sauron (Charlie Vickers) was unmasked at the end of the first series it's now time for Galadriel (Morfydd Clark) and the elves to find a way to stop the Dark Lord before it's too late. But Sauron is a master of disguise, and his plan to unleash death and destruction across the land will see him create the titular Rings of Power.

Kevin Conroy may no longer be voicing Batman after his death in 2022, but the character lives on in a new chapter of the DC animated universe. The new series stars Midnight Mass' Hamish Linklater as the voice of Bruce Wayne, and the series will follow Batman as he embarks on new missions to protect the city of Gotham.

Jackpot! | 15 August

Awkwafina and John Cena star in this buddy comedy drama set in a dystopian world where lottery winners must claim their multi-billion dollar jackpot before sundown — but the catch is that they are now a bounty themselves, and anyone can try to kill them to stop them from claiming the prize.

Awkwafina's Katie Kim mistakenly gets a winning ticket, making her the target. In order to get the prize, and avoid being killed, Katie teams up with amateur lottery protection agent Noel Cassidy (Cena) to get her there by sundown.
